Cape Town pairs one of the world’s most recognisable city settings with beaches, wine country and an exceptionally rewarding road trip east. Start beneath Table Mountain, allow time for the Cape Peninsula, then continue through the Winelands and along the Garden Route towards an Eastern Cape safari.

Start with

  • Table Mountain and the V&A Waterfront
  • Robben Island and Cape Town’s layered history
  • Boulders Beach and the Cape Peninsula
  • Stellenbosch and the Cape Winelands
  • A Garden Route drive towards Knysna and Plettenberg Bay

Build into the trip

  • Four or five days in Cape Town
  • A cable-car ride or hike on Table Mountain
  • The Cango Caves and a dawn meerkat experience near Oudtshoorn
  • Seafood and a small coastal lodge on the Garden Route
  • Two or three nights at an Eastern Cape private game reserve
